随笔分类 - Android
摘要:其实也没什么东西,就是一个主题,下面看代码: 重要的三条属性:colorPrimary------------对应ActionBar的颜色。colorPrimaryDark-------对应状态栏的颜色colorAccent------------对应EditT...
阅读全文
摘要:今天用到了ListView的多布局,我们需要额外重写两个方法//返回多布局的个数 @Override public int getViewTypeCount() { return 3; }//用该方法去判断应该加载那个布局 @Override public...
阅读全文
摘要:今天在解析Json数据的时候,发现我们用greenDao生成的实体类只能是基本数据类型,而我请求回来的json数据里面还包含了jsonArray。下面是json的数据格式"contentlist": [ { "channelId": "5572a109b3cdc86cf39001e6"...
阅读全文
摘要:原文: http://blog.csdn.net/lmj623565791/article/details/38238749;pull-to-refresh对ListView进行了封装,叫做:PullToRefreshListView,用法和listview没什么区别,下面看demo. ...
阅读全文
摘要:ImageLoader 的简单使用配置,最好是将配置信息放到application里面,这样我们就不需要每次使用都需要配置了 1、首先我们得有一个包 2、简单的配置信息 1 //显示图片的配置 2 DisplayImageOptions opti...
阅读全文
摘要:最近自学做东西的时候用到了一个收藏的功能,然后我想把东西存放到SQLite当中,然而自己传值的时候都是用到的实体类,所以存起来也比较麻烦,所以从网上找到一个greenDao的开源框架非常火,不仅效率高,而且内存也占用的小,非常方便。 这里我就简单介绍一下如何配置,至于其他的增、删、改、查了...
阅读全文
摘要:也许很多开发的朋友,尤其是Android初学者(笔者也是个初学者),在动态刷新ListView时,使用notifyDataSetChanged并没有起到作用。有时会被困扰得很痛苦。其实,在使用notifyDataSetChanged过程中,还是有细节需要注意的。举个例子:我的ListView使...
阅读全文
摘要:首先我们需要在主布局文件中 放一个 容器,方便让fragment加入进去,我们创建了四个Fragment,并用RedioButton实现了导航栏MainActivity.java 1 package com.example.administrator.fragmentdemo; 2 3 i...
阅读全文
摘要:思路:新建一个Activity,且这个Activity要继承FragementActivity,在Activity的布局文件中放入了一个viewPager,为了效果好看,还做了个导航,使得ViewPager和导航栏能够实现联动。代码里面有解释,我就不详细介绍了!! 在往ViewPager放Fra...
阅读全文
摘要:基本思想是在Avtivity中放一个ViewPager,然后通过监听去实现联动效果,代码理由详细的解释,我就不说了。 MainActivity.java 1 package com.example.administrator.imageviewlunbodemo; 2 3 import...
阅读全文
摘要:viewPager是v4包里的一个组件,可以实现滑动显示多个界面。android也为viewPager提供了一个adapter,此adapter最少要重写4个方法: public int getCount() public boolean isViewFromObject(View view,...
阅读全文
摘要:① ViewPager类直接继承了ViewGroup类,所有它是一个容器类,可以在其中添加其他的view类。 ② ViewPager类需要一个PagerAdapter适配器类给它提供数据。 ③ ViewPager经常和Fragment一起使用,并且提供了专门的FragmentPagerAdapte...
阅读全文
摘要:布局文件就只放了一个简单的ImageView,就不展示了。 下面是Activity 1 package com.example.administrator.handlerthreadmessagedemo; 2 3 import android.app.Activity; 4 import an...
阅读全文
摘要:近期自学到了线程这一块,用了一上午的时间终于搞出来了主、子线程间的相互通信。当主线程sendMessage后,子线程便会调用handleMessage来获取你所发送的Message。我的主线程向子线程发送消息时携带了数据,子线程根据主线程发送来的数据进行数据库查询,并将查询后的结果返回给该主线程...
阅读全文
摘要:①、先建立一个activaty去部署我们的登陆界面 1 package com.example.administrator.actionbardemo; 2 3 import android.app.Activity; 4 import android.content.Intent; 5 impo...
阅读全文
摘要:①、先定义一个activitypackage com.example.administrator.actionbardemo;import android.app.Activity;import android.os.Bundle;import android.view.Window;public ...
阅读全文
摘要:1 public class MainActivity extends Activity { 2 3 ListView listView = null; 4 @Override 5 protected void onCreate(Bundle savedInstanceS...
阅读全文

浙公网安备 33010602011771号